Lizzie was a homemaker. Herman held a variety of different jobs over the years. In his early life, he did farm work. He later worked as a clerk and a bookkeeper.
Lizzie was hospitalized in November of 1961 at Jersey Community Hospital while suffering from a brain tumor. She was hospitalized again at Firmin Desloge Hospital in St. Louis for a week before she died there.
At the time of her death, Lizzie was 61 years, 3 months and 3 days old. She was survived by her husband, Herman; 3 sons, Donald, Dale and Leo Klaas; and 1 daughter, Doris Kary.
In addition to her parents, Lizzie was preceded in death by 1 son, Herman Klaas.
Visitation was held at Imming Funeral Home in Brussels on Christmas Eve 1961. Funeral services were conducted at 9 a.m. on the morning of 26 Dec 1961 at St. Barbara's Catholic Church in Batchtown, Illinois.
Lizzie's husband, Herman, passed away in 1967 and was buried next to her.

Obituary excerpts:
MRS. KLAAS
Mrs. Elizabeth Weigel Klaas, wife of Herman Klaas, died early this morning in Firmin Desloge Hospital, St. Louis.
Mrs. Klaas, 61, was born in Calhoun County, and had resided at Batchtown for a number of years.
Surviving in addition to her husband are a daughter, Mrs. Doris Kary, Brussels; three sons, Donald, Hardin; Dale and Leo at home; three sisters, Anna, Mary and Clara, and a brother, Tony.
(Alton Evening Telegraph; 22 Dec 1961; p. 13)

Gravesite Details
Lizzie's stone is engraved with a death year of 1962. However, her obituary was published in the 21 Dec 1961 edition of the Alton Evening Telegraph. Her MO death certificate also confirms the 1961 date. Double click on photos to enlarge images.
